What is an Ayurveda Practitioner?

An Ayurveda Practitioner is a holistic health expert trained in traditional Indian medicine. This 5,000-year-old system emphasizes natural healing, dosha balance (Vata, Pitta, and Kapha), and preventive health through herbal remedies, nutrition, lifestyle changes, and detoxification practices, such as Panchakarma therapy.

Ayurveda Practitioners assess your unique constitution (prakriti) and current imbalances (vikriti) to create personalized treatment plans. Whether you're seeking support for digestive health, chronic pain, stress, or hormone imbalance, an Ayurvedic consultant can guide you through tailored healing protocols.

What is Ayurveda?

Ayurveda is a holistic system of medicine that originated in India over 3,000 years ago and focuses on balancing the body's life forces, or doshas—Vata, Pitta, and Kapha. Based on the idea that the mind, body, and environment are deeply connected, Ayurveda teaches that imbalances can lead to illness, while restoring balance promotes health. It uses natural methods such as Ayurvedic nutrition, lifestyle changes, herbal remedies, and detox practices to support healing and prevent disease. While centered on overall wellness, Ayurveda can also be used to treat specific health concerns.

What is the History of Ayurveda?

Ayurveda, one of the world’s oldest holistic healing systems, originated in India over 3,000 years ago. According to Britannica, the principles of Ayurvedic medicine were passed from the Hindu god Brahma to Dhanvantari, the divine physician. Rooted in ancient Indian philosophies like Vaisheshika (elements of earth, water, fire, and air), Nyaya (logic), and Samkhya (duality of body and spirit), Ayurveda was designed as a complete system of health focused on balance and longevity.

Today, Ayurveda remains a central part of medical care in India and is gaining global recognition for its natural healing methods. In the U.S., it’s often used alongside conventional medicine to enhance wellness and disease prevention. With its focus on personalized care, mind-body balance, and natural remedies, Ayurveda continues to influence modern integrative health practices.

How Does Ayurveda Work?

An Ayurvedic practitioner focuses on treatment by rebalancing the doshas. He will enquire about your medical history on the first visit and examine your pulse, abdomen, tongue, eyes, nails, and skin. The practitioner may ask about your lifestyle, especially diet, habits, etc. Based on the analysis, he may suggest different types of treatment. The most commonly prescribed include:

Key Ayurvedic Treatment Methods:

1. Pranayama: It is a breathing exercise. Your practitioner may suggest pranayama to help you feel calm.

2. Abhyanga: This practice involves using herbal oil to rub the skin, which helps to increase blood flow or circulation and draw toxins out of the body through the skin.

3. Rasayana: This involves the use of mantras combined with certain herbs for rejuvenation through the process of meditation.

4. Yoga: Combining breathing exercises with movement and meditation has been shown to improve circulation and digestion. Yoga also helps to reduce blood pressure, cholesterol levels, diabetes, etc.

5. Pancha karma: It is done to cleanse the body and purify it, which helps reduce cholesterol. Practitioners use methods to cause extra sweat, bowel movements, and even vomiting to cleanse the toxins out of the body.

6. Herbal medicines: These types of medicines, which use herbs, are given in the form of powder or tablets to restore dosha balance.

What are the 3 Doshas in Ayurveda?

Ayurveda is based on the balance of three mind-body energies called doshas: Vata, Pitta, and Kapha. Each dosha influences your physical traits, emotional tendencies, and overall wellness.

Types of Doshas in Ayurveda:

1. Vata Dosha (Air & Space): Governs movement, creativity, and flexibility; linked to slim builds and sensitivity to cold.

2. Pitta Dosha (Fire): Controls digestion, metabolism, and intellect; common in focused, driven individuals with heat sensitivity.

3. Kapha Dosha (Earth & Water): Provides structure, stability, and endurance; associated with strong, calm, and nurturing personalities.

Balancing your Vata, Pitta, and Kapha doshas is key to maintaining optimal health in Ayurveda.

What are the 3 Gunas in Ayurveda?

In Ayurveda, gunas are mental qualities that shape your thoughts, emotions, and behavior. The three main Ayurvedic gunas—Tamas, Rajas, and Sattva—must be balanced for optimal mental and emotional well-being.

Types of Gunas in Ayurveda:

1. Tamas: Represents darkness, inertia, and stillness; linked to depression and attachment to the past.

2. Rajas: Symbolizes activity, restlessness, and desire; drives change but can lead to anxiety.

3. Sattva: Reflects harmony, clarity, and truth; supports inner peace and higher consciousness.

Balancing all three gunas in Ayurveda helps maintain a stable, mindful, and healthy life.

What are the Ayurvedic Specialties?

Ayurvedic medicine features the following eight specialty branches:

1. Internal Medicine (Kaya-Chikitsa), which focuses on domestic balance and imbalance, metabolic function, and digestion

2. Surgery (Shalya Chikitsa)

3. Eye, Ear, Nose, and Throat (Salakya Chikitsa)

4. Obstetrics/gynecology (Prasuti and Stri-Rog)

5. Pediatrics (Bala Chikitsa/ Kaumarbhritya)

6. Psychology and Psychiatry (Bhuta-vidya or Graha-Chikitsa), which includes spirituality

7. Toxicology (Agadha-tantra), which focuses on poisons ranging from insect bites to heavy metals and plants, and includes a medical jurisprudence role in which practitioners address the cause of injury, death, and other medical ethics

8. Rejuvenation/Geriatrics (Rasayana) and Virilification/Sexology (Vajikaran)
